▎ 摘  要

NOVELTY - The modulator has a main body modulator provided with an upper silver layer, a hexagonal boron nitride layer, a single atom layer graphene and a lower silver layer. The upper silver layer is provided with a bar. Length of the hexagonal boron nitride layer and a lower silver layer is 200 to 300nm. Thickness of the hexagonal boron nitride layer is 1nm. Thickness of the single atom layer graphene is 0.3 to 0.8nm. Thickness of the hexagonal boron nitride layer is 15 to 50nm. Thickness of the lower silver layer is 100 to 2000nm. USE - Electric graphite based space light modulator. ADVANTAGE - The modulator occupies less space, and has low operating voltage, better regulating speed and high work frequency bandwidth.
